Car-tune Systems Inc

Share:Car-tune Systems Inc

Headings:

Automobile - Parts & Accessories, Mufflers & Exhaust Systems

Latitude:41.341864 Longitude:-72.934748
1049 Dixwell Ave
Hamden, CT 06514